On Friday, October 24, 2025, Birmingham Mayor Randall L. Woodfin will present his restored 1967 Cadillac Eldorado, named ‘Ella Mae,’ at NASCAR’s Second Annual Cars and Coffee event. The event will be held at City Walk, with show cars displayed along Ninth Avenue North, between 19th Street North and Richard Arrington Jr. Boulevard, from 11 a.m. to 7 p.m.
‘Ella Mae’ is named after Woodfin’s great-grandmother Elnora and R&B artist Ella Mai. The car features a black custom paint job, upgraded windows, and 18-inch Spokes N Vogues wheels. The restoration was completed by Spokes N Vogues, a company known for customizing vehicles for several public figures. Mayor Woodfin expressed appreciation for their work.
Other vehicles at the event will include rapper Bun B’s 1990 Brougham d’Elegance Cadillac, which displays Trill Burger’s logo and UGK album art, and Big K.R.I.T.’s 1984 El Dorado Biarritz.
